2P by neo 6달전 | favorite | 댓글 1개

A Slower Speed of Light 게임 소개

  • A Slower Speed of Light는 1인칭 게임으로, 플레이어가 3D 공간에서 이동하며 빛의 속도를 줄이는 오브를 수집하는 게임임
  • 오픈 소스 상대성 그래픽 코드를 사용하여 게임 내 빛의 속도를 플레이어의 최대 걷기 속도에 근접하게 만듦
  • 플레이어에게 특수 상대성의 시각적 효과가 점차 나타나며, 게임 플레이의 난이도가 증가함
  • 실시간으로 렌더링되는 효과에는 도플러 효과, 서치라이트 효과, 시간 팽창, 로렌츠 변환, 런타임 효과 등이 포함됨
  • 플레이어는 트위터를 통해 게임에 대한 자신의 숙련도와 경험을 공유할 수 있음
  • 이 게임은 접근성 있는 게임플레이와 판타지 설정을 이론 및 전산 물리학 연구와 결합하여 교육적으로 풍부한 경험을 제공함

OpenRelativity 툴킷 소개

  • A Slower Speed of Light는 Unity 게임 개발 환경을 위한 오픈 소스 툴킷인 OpenRelativity를 사용하여 제작되었음
  • OpenRelativity는 게임 개발자, 교육자, 물리학에 관심 있는 사람들이 특수 상대성의 효과를 탐구하기 위한 실험을 만들고, 테스트하고, 공유하는 데 도움을 줄 수 있음

게임 실행을 위한 시스템 요구사항

  • Intel Core 2 Duo T9900 또는 Core i7 (2.8GHz 클럭 속도)
  • Windows 7, Mac OS X 10.6.8 이상, Linux (Ubuntu 13)
  • AMD Radeon HD 6970M/AMD Mobility Radeon HD 4850/Nvidia GeForce 9600M GT
  • 8GB RAM

GN⁺의 의견

  • 물리학 공부에 관심 있는 사람들에게 흥미롭고 교육적인 경험을 제공할 수 있는 게임임. 특수 상대성의 개념을 게임을 통해 직관적으로 이해할 수 있는 기회가 될 것임
  • 물리 시뮬레이션을 다루는 만큼 고사양의 컴퓨터가 필요하므로, 보급형 컴퓨터 사용자들은 원활한 플레이가 어려울 수 있음
  • 게임 플레이와 물리 현상을 효과적으로 연계하기 위해서는 세심한 설계가 필요할 것임. 플레이 경험이 지루하거나 직관적이지 않다면 교육 효과가 반감될 수 있음
  • OpenRelativity 툴킷을 통해 개발자와 교육자들이 다양한 물리 실험을 만들 수 있다는 점이 긍정적임. STEM 교육에 유용하게 활용될 수 있을 것임
  • Processing이나 OpenFrameworks 등 다른 오픈소스 툴과의 연계도 고려해볼만 함. 더 다양한 방식으로 물리 현상을 시각화하고 상호작용할 수 있는 기회를 제공할 수 있을 것임
Hacker News 의견

몇 가지 흥미로운 게임과 책을 통해 특수상대성 이론을 이해하는데 도움을 받을 수 있음:

  • George Gamow의 "Mr Tompkins in Wonderland"는 빛의 속도가 시속 10마일이라면 세상이 어떻게 보일지 탐구함으로써 특수상대성 이론에 대한 직관을 키우는데 도움이 됨.

  • "Velocity Raptor"(2012)는 2+1차원 공간에서의 모험을 다룬 게임임. Flash에서 HTML5로 포팅되어 여전히 온라인에서 즐길 수 있음. 단, 27인치 iMac에서 이 게임을 하다가 멀미로 이틀간 아팠다는 경고가 있음.

  • "Hyperbolica"는 쌍곡 및 구면 기하학의 3D 세계를 탐험하는 게임으로 게임플레이를 통해 수학/물리학을 가르치는 또 다른 예시임.

  • 이런 게임들은 재미있는 개념이지만, 오래 플레이하면 멀미를 유발할 수 있음.

  • 일반상대성 이론 버전의 게임이 어떨지, 광속의 1/137에 가까워질수록 어떤 일이 일어날지 등 더 발전시킬 여지가 있음.

  • 광속이 초속 2m이고 물체가 초속 1m로 움직인다면 정확히 광속의 절반이 되는 상황 등 특별한 비율일 때 어떤 특이한 현상이 나타날지 궁금해 하는 의견도 있음.